ORDER ADOPTING REPORT AND RECOMMENDATIONS 8 that the plaintiff's claims against Butch Binford, Troy King, Douglas A. Valeska, Matthew C. Lamere and the Houston County Jail are DISMISSED with prejudice prior to service of process in accordance with the provisions of 28 U.S.C. § 1915(e)(2)(B)(I), (ii) and (iii); to the extent Jackson presents claims challenging the constitutionality of criminal charge(s) pending against him before the Circuit Court of Houston County, Alabama, these cla ims are DISMISSED without prejudice in accordance with the provisions of 28 U.S.C. § 1915(e)(2)(B)(ii); that this case, with respect to the plaintiff's claims challenging conditions of confinement at the Houston County Jail, are referred back to the Magistrate Judge for additional proceedings. Signed by Hon. Chief Judge Mark E. Fuller on 2/2/2010. (Attachments: # 1 Civil Appeals Checklist)(jg, )
